Compartir a través de


InformationNodeConverters (Clase)

Proporciona métodos para convertir los objetos de IBuildInformationNode a más tipos específicos.

Jerarquía de herencia

System.Object
  Microsoft.TeamFoundation.Build.Client.InformationNodeConverters

Espacio de nombres:  Microsoft.TeamFoundation.Build.Client
Ensamblado:  Microsoft.TeamFoundation.Build.Client (en Microsoft.TeamFoundation.Build.Client.dll)

Sintaxis

'Declaración
<ExtensionAttribute> _
Public NotInheritable Class InformationNodeConverters
public static class InformationNodeConverters

El tipo InformationNodeConverters expone los siguientes miembros.

Métodos

  Nombre Descripción
Método públicoMiembro estático AddActivityTracking Agrega un nodo de traza de actividad al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ddAgentScopeActivityTracking Agrega un nodo de seguimiento de actividad del ámbito del agente a un objeto de información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ddAssociatedChangesets(IBuildDetail, array<Changeset[]) Asocia los resúmenes de conjuntos de cambios para una compilación.
Método públicoMiembro estático AddAssociatedChangesets(IBuildInformation, array<Changeset[]) Agrega una matriz de conjuntos de cambios a la información especificada de la compilación. Guarda la información que la compilación en el servidor.
Método públicoMiembro estático AddAssociatedWorkItems(IBuildDetail, array<WorkItem[]) Agrega asociado resúmenes de elementos de trabajo a la compilación especificada.Guarda en el servidor.
Método públicoMiembro estático AddAssociatedWorkItems(IBuildInformation, array<WorkItem[]) Agrega los resúmenes de elementos de trabajo el obj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ildError(IBuildInformation, String, DateTime) Agrega un error al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ildError(IBuildInformation, String, Int32, Int32, String, String, DateTime) Agrega un error al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ildError(IBuildInformation, String, String, Int32, Int32, String, String, DateTime) Agrega un error al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ildError(IBuildInformation, String, String, String, Int32, Int32, String, String, DateTime) Agrega un error al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ildMessage Agrega un mensaje en la compilación especificada.No se guardan en el servidor.
Método públicoMiembro estático AddBuildProjectNode(IBuildInformation, String, String, String, String, DateTime, String) Agregue un proyecto a la información especificada de la comp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ildProjectNode(IBuildInformation, DateTime, String, String, String, String, DateTime, String) Agregue un proyecto al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ildStep(IBuildDetail, String, String) Agrega un paso de nivel superior de compilación a compilación especificada con una hora de inicio de DateTime.Now.Guarda en el servidor.
Método públicoMiembro estático AddBuildStep(IBuildInformation, String, String) Agrega un paso de nivel superior de la compilación en el objeto especificado de la información de compilación que tiene una hora de inicio de DateTime.Now.No se guardan en el servidor.
Método públicoMiembro estático AddBuildStep(IBuildDetail, String, String, DateTime) Agrega un paso de nivel superior de compilación a compilación especificada.Guarda en el servidor.
Método públicoMiembro estático AddBuildStep(IBuildInformation, String, String, DateTime) Agrega un paso de nivel superior de la compilación en el obj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ildStep(IBuildDetail, String, String, DateTime, BuildStepStatus) Agrega un paso de nivel superior de compilación a compilación especificada.Guarda en el servidor.
Método públicoMiembro estático AddBuildStep(IBuildInformation, String, String, DateTime, BuildStepStatus) Agrega un paso de nivel superior de la compilación en el obj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ildWarning(IBuildInformation, String, DateTime) Agrega una advertencia al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ildWarning(IBuildInformation, String, Int32, Int32, String, String, DateTime) Agrega una advertencia al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ildWarning(IBuildInformation, String, Int32, Int32, String, String, DateTime, String) Agrega una advertencia al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ddBuildWarning(IBuildInformation, String, String, Int32, Int32, String, String, DateTime, String) Agrega una advertencia al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ddConfigurationSummary(IBuildInformation, String, String) Agrega un resumen de configuración al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ddConfigurationSummary(IBuildDetail, String, String, String) Obsoleto. Agrega un resumen de la configuración a una compilación.
Método públicoMiembro estático AddCustomSummaryInformation
Método públicoMiembro estático AddExternalLink Agrega un vínculo externo al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ático AddOpenedWorkItems(IBuildDetail, array<WorkItem[]) Agrega asociado resúmenes abiertos de elementos de trabajo a la compilación especificada.Guarda en el servidor.
Método públicoMiembro estático AddOpenedWorkItems(IBuildInformation, array<WorkItem[]) Agrega asociado resúmenes abierto de elemento de trabajo al objeto especificado de la información de compilación.No se guardan en el servidor.
Método públicoMiembro estático GetActivityTracking(IBuildDetail, Int32) Obtiene un nodo de traza de la actividad de compilación especificada con el identificador especificado
Método públicoMiembro estático GetActivityTracking(IBuildDetail, String) Obtiene un nodo de traza de la actividad de compilación especificada con el identificador especificado de la instancia
Método públicoMiembro estático GetActivityTracking(IBuildInformation, String) Obtiene un nodo de traza de actividad del objeto especificado de la información de compilación que tiene el identificador especificado de la instancia
Método públicoMiembro estático GetActivityTrackingNodes(IBuildDetail) Obtiene los nodos de supervisión de la actividad de compilación especificada.
Método públicoMiembro estático GetActivityTrackingNodes(IBuildInformation) Obtiene los nodos de traza de actividad del objeto especificado de la información de compilación.
Método públicoMiembro estático GetAssociatedChangesets(IBuildDetail) Obtiene los resúmenes asociados del conjunto de cambios de la compilación especificada.
Método públicoMiembro estático GetAssociatedChangesets(IBuildInformation) Obtener los resúmenes asociados del conjunto de cambios del objeto especificado de la información de compilación.
Método públicoMiembro estático GetAssociatedWorkItems(IBuildDetail) Obtiene los resúmenes asociados del elemento de trabajo de compilación especificada.
Método públicoMiembro estático GetAssociatedWorkItems(IBuildInformation) Obtiene los resúmenes asociados del elemento de trabajo del objeto especificado de la información de compilación.
Método públicoMiembro estático GetBuildError Convierte un único IBuildInformationNode de BuildError escrito en un objeto de IBuildError.
Método públicoMiembro estático GetBuildErrors(IBuildDetail) Obtiene los nodos de error de compilación especificada.
Método públicoMiembro estático GetBuildErrors(IBuildInformation) Obtiene los nodos de los errores de compilación de un objeto de información de compilación.
Método públicoMiembro estático GetBuildProjectNode Obtiene el nodo del proyecto con la ruta de acceso local correspondiente, o NULL si no se encuentra ninguno.
Método públicoMiembro estático GetBuildProjectNodes(IBuildDetail) Obtiene los nodos de proyecto de compilación de la compilación especificada.
Método públicoMiembro estático GetBuildProjectNodes(IBuildInformation) Obtiene los nodos de proyecto de compilación del objeto especificado de la información de compilación.
Método públicoMiembro estático GetBuildSteps(IBuildDetail) Obtiene una lista ordenada de los pasos de compilación de la compilación especificada.
Método públicoMiembro estático GetBuildSteps(IBuildInformation) Obtiene una lista ordenada de los pasos de compilación del objeto especificado de la información de compilación.
Método públicoMiembro estático GetBuildWarning Convierte un único IBuildInformationNode de BuildWarning escrito en un objeto de IBuildWarning.
Método públicoMiembro estático GetBuildWarnings(IBuildDetail) Obtiene los nodos de la advertencia de compilación de la compilación especificada.
Método públicoMiembro estático GetBuildWarnings(IBuildInformation) Obtiene los nodos de la advertencia de compilación del objeto especificado de la información de compilación.
Método públicoMiembro estático GetChangesetId(IBuildInformation) Obtiene un id. del conjunto de cambios del objeto especificado de la información de compilación.
Método públicoMiembro estático GetChangesetId(IBuildInformation, Int32) Obtiene un changesetId de compilación para una solicitud determinada
Método públicoMiembro estático GetChangesetId(IBuildInformation, Int32, Boolean) Obtiene un changesetId de compilación para una solicitud específica, si se especifica el returnFirstIfNotFound, se devuelve el primer conjunto de cambios en la lista si el especificado no está presente.
Método públicoMiembro estático GetChangesetsInfo Obtiene varios conjuntos de compilación
Método públicoMiembro estático GetConfigurationSummaries(IBuildDetail) Obtiene los resúmenes de la configuración de compilación especificada.
Método públicoMiembro estático GetConfigurationSummaries(IBuildInformation) Obtiene los resúmenes de la configuración del objeto especificado de la información de compilación.
Método públicoMiembro estático GetConfigurationSummary(IBuildInformationNode) Obtiene un resumen del nodo especificado de la información de compilación.
Método públicoMiembro estático GetConfigurationSummary(IBuildDetail, String, String) Obtiene un resumen de la configuración de compilación especificada.
Método públicoMiembro estático GetConfigurationSummary(IBuildInformation, String, String) Obtiene un resumen de la configuración del objeto especificado de la información de compilación.
Método públicoMiembro estático GetCustomSummaryInformation Convierte un único nodo de información de CustomSummaryInformation escrito en un objeto de ICustomSummaryInformation.
Método públicoMiembro estático GetCustomSummaryInformationNodes(IBuildDetail) Obtiene todos los nodos personalizados de la información de resumen de la compilación.
Método públicoMiembro estático GetCustomSummaryInformationNodes(IBuildInformation) Obtiene todos los nodos personalizados de información de resumen de un objeto de información de compilación.
Método públicoMiembro estático GetOpenedWorkItems(IBuildDetail) Obtiene los resúmenes abiertos asociados de elemento de trabajo de la compilación especificada.
Método públicoMiembro estático GetOpenedWorkItems(IBuildInformation) Obtiene los resúmenes abiertos asociados de elemento de trabajo para el objeto especificado de la información de compilación.
Método públicoMiembro estático GetTopLevelProjects(IBuildDetail) Obtiene los nodos de nivel superior del proyecto de compilación de la compilación especificada.
Método públicoMiembro estático GetTopLevelProjects(IBuildInformation) Obtiene los nodos de nivel superior del proyecto de compilación del objeto especificado de la información de compilación.

Arriba

Comentarios

La clase de InformationNodeConverters se puede utilizar para agregar IBuildInformationNodes de tipos diferentes a un IBuildDetail, o para obtener IBuildInformationNodes de tipos diferentes de un IBuildDetail.En ambos casos, los valores devueltos de los distintos métodos estáticos se normalmente tipos de interfaz auxiliar, como IBuildStep o IConfigurationSummary.Estos tipos proporcionan simplificar el acceso a los objetos de IBuildInformationNode.

Seguridad para subprocesos

Todos los miembros static (Shared en Visual Basic) públicos de este tipo son seguros para la ejecución de subprocesos. No se garantiza que los miembros de instancias sean seguros para la ejecución de subprocesos.

Vea también

Referencia

Microsoft.TeamFoundation.Build.Client (Espacio de nombres)